I purchased 2 sets of Marrad Ultra Low Seat mounting brackets for putting aftermarket seats in my C5. Come to find out there is a Sensor under the passenger side seat that the bracket will not clear.
(No info on the Marrad site that these Brackets are for Drivers side ONLY)

I ordered them unpainted so I could weld a seat belt receiver mounting bracket. I also ordered them with no holes drilled. None of the holes Marrad drilled matched up with my slider bracket and putting more holed into them made them look like swiss cheese. You can put the exact mount holes you need for your slider or side mount brackets, keeping the structural integrity at maximum.

If your 6'0" or taller, have aftermarket seats and ware a helmet in your C5, these will definitely be of benefit to you, giving you more head room.

Here is my set installed in the Drivers side




Here is the Marrad compared to the Planted brand C5 seat mount bracket.
its 3/8" lower in the front and a full inch lower in the rear

Sure, to each their own. In case you change your mind, or a for a potential buyer for your bracket, here's what I did...

I simply popped the bracket for the sensor off the floor. The glue holding it down isn't crazy strong. Under the console I unwrapped the wiring for the sensor where it ties into the rest of the harness to get it a few more inches of length, then rewrapped the exposed wiring in electrical tape. Lastly, I just moved the sensor back and toward the outside a few inches and glued it back down in the same orientation that it was from the factory and trimmed the carpet accordingly. Viola!
